A GEORGE III MAHOGANY COMMODE
FIRST QUARTER 19TH CENTURY, POSSIBLY ATTRIBUTABLE TO GILLOWS
Of concave outline with a reeded top, and panelled front with spiral turned split-column pilasters, the pull out commode drawer with arm supports, on spiral turned legs
